What are decentralized trading aggregators?

Decentralized trading aggregators are sophisticated tools in decentralized finance (DeFi) that pool liquidity from various decentralized exchanges. They simplify the trading process by automatically finding the best rates across multiple platforms, saving traders time and potentially reducing costs. These aggregators allow users to trade directly from their wallets, maintaining the decentralized nature of transactions and enhancing security.

How do decentralized trading aggregators improve trading efficiency?

Decentralized trading aggregators utilize complex algorithms to optimize trading routes and minimize slippage. They continuously monitor exchange rates, transaction fees, and market conditions across multiple decentralized exchanges to ensure the most favorable execution prices. By leveraging smart contract technology, these platforms can interact with various decentralized exchanges simultaneously, combining liquidity sources and enabling more efficient trades.

What are the top decentralized trading aggregators in 2025?

Here's a brief overview of 11 leading decentralized trading aggregators:

  1. Aggregator X: Offers an advanced routing algorithm for optimal trade execution across 500+ decentralized exchanges and 30+ cross-chain bridges.
  2. Rubic: Known for its multichain compatibility and user-friendly interface.
  3. 1inch: Features the Pathfinder algorithm for finding the best swap routes and rates.
  4. Matcha: Built on the 0x protocol, catering to professional traders with advanced features.
  5. Paraswap: Utilizes a unique "Saint Petersburg" auction mechanism for competitive pricing.
  6. Swoop Exchange: Prioritizes simplicity and easy wallet integration.
  7. Atlas DEX: Combines decentralized exchange aggregation with a launchpad for new crypto projects.
  8. Harvest: Offers automated yield farming in addition to decentralized exchange aggregation.
  9. Zapper: Provides a unified platform for managing various DeFi protocols.
  10. Plasma Finance: Specializes in stablecoin swaps with minimal price impact.
  11. Zerion: Acts as a DeFi dashboard for tracking and managing assets across multiple chains.

What is an aggregator in crypto?

A crypto aggregator is a platform that combines data from multiple exchanges, providing users with a unified view of prices, liquidity, and trading options across various crypto markets.

What does aggregate mean in crypto?

In crypto, aggregate refers to combining data from multiple sources or platforms to provide a comprehensive view of market activity, prices, and trading volumes across different exchanges and assets.
